π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Combine cinnamon and sugar and set aside.

Heat milk and butter until butter melts.

In large bowl combine 3 cups flour, yeast, sugar, salt, eggs and milk and butter mix.

Mix with doughmaker at high speed for 3 minutes.

Add 2 1/2 cups flour and knead for 3 more minutes.

If dough is sticky, add remaining flour to form a stiff dough.

Place in greased bowl.

Turn over to grease top.

Cover and let rise until double.

Roll out with rolling pin until 1/4 inch thick and butter it.

Sprinkle with cinnamon and sugar mixture.

Roll up and slice in 1 inch or 1 1/2 inch pieces.

Bake in 350Β° oven.
